hi Jessica;
I saw your response on my sleep apnea thread, that you got on CPAP. I am worried that the reason your headaches are so bad is that the CPAP is making your IIH worse. recently when I found out how much pressure I needed and went up, I crashed. I just got a BiPAP; this is a special CPAP machine that lowers the expiratory pressure so that you breathe out against a lower pressure. I found that with the higher pressures the expiration felt like a valsalva: a bearing down that can increase intracranial pressure. I seem to be doing better on the BiPAP and am slowly going up on my inspiratory pressure. Please go see your sleep doc and ask for a BiPAP. none of the sleep docs seem to know this but a CPAP of 12 has been shown in scientific studies to increase intracranial pressure. I mean even one of the fathers of sleep medicine, Dr. Guilleminault at Stanford didn't know this, but it is in the scientific literature. and we know that Valsalva will increase ICP. for insurance to cover the other machine, you need to show that you are failing CPAP, so stress that your headaches are getting worse. tell the doc "the valsalva effect of exhaling against the CPAP pressure is raising my ICP and I need a BiPAP machine".
